**Q: How do I access the Flagstone rollout console as a contractor?**

A: Flagstone manages staged feature-flag rollouts across the Beaconly platform. Contractors get read-only access by default; flag toggles require a sponsor on the platform team. If a rollout misbehaves and no sponsor is available, the emergency halt control is available to anyone on-call. The halt control prompts for the recovery passphrase printed below.

strongbox words: framir-keliel-drueth-briir-zorwyn-norius

Present: R. Okafor (chair), L. Brandt, S. Imani.

Current scheme, Amberpoints, shows declining redemption and flat enrolment. Agreed: replace with tiered model, working title Lumen Rewards. Migration of existing balances approved in principle; legal review pending. Budget capped at last year's programme spend plus 10%. Pilot in the Drayfield region from next quarter. Vendor shortlist narrowed to two. Full business case follows at next session. Strategic context appears below.

management briefing: Headcount on the Belix team goes from 60 to 93 by the end of November. Gross margin on Belix came in at 23 percent against a plan of 47 percent.

Hi team,

Before I hand off the 3.2 release, please note the humidity sensor drift reported on Verdana controllers in the Elmbrook trial site. Drift exceeds 4% after roughly ten days of continuous operation; firmware 3.2.1 adds an automatic recalibration cycle every 72 hours. Support should advise growers to install 3.2.1 and trigger a manual recalibration once. The hotfix bundle must be verified before distribution, so I'm including the signing key used for the 3.2.1 packages below.

release key, fahof-yagap: bky3_m5d